Weather in February

The last month of the summer, February, is another warm month in Tugun, Australia, with an average temperature ranging between max 26°C (78.8°F) and min 22.7°C (72.9°F).

Temperature

With the advent of February, Tugun's high-temperatures adjust to a still moderately hot 26°C (78.8°F), closely aligning with the preceding month. Tugun reports an average low-temperature of 22.7°C (72.9°F) during the subtly cooler February nights.

Humidity

February and March, with an average relative humidity of 78%, are the most humid months.

Rainfall

February is the month with the most rainfall. Rain falls for 9.8 days and accumulates 37mm (1.46") of precipitation.

Sea temperature

February is the month with the warmest seawater, with an average sea temperature of 27.2°C (81°F).
Note: For engaging in water activities including swimming and diving, temperatures from 25°C (77°F) to 29°C (84.2°F) are perceived as perfect, providing pleasure for extended durations.

Daylight

In Tugun, the average length of the day in February is 13h and 4min.
On the first day of February, sunrise is at 5:17 am and sunset at 6:41 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:37 am and sunset at 6:19 pm AEST.

Sunshine

In February, the average sunshine in Tugun is 9.6h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Tugun are January through March,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: A daily maximum UV index of 6 in February translates into the following instructions:
Escape overexposure. People with light skin may incur burns in fewer than 20 minutes. Avoid direct Sun exposure and stay in the shade between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., a time when UV radiation is most intense, noting that not all shade structures offer full protection. A wide-brimmed hat provides unparalleled sun protection for sensitive areas like the eyes, ears, and neck. Caution! Sand and water reflections can notably increase the UV radiation intensity.
